What is the role of a converter?
The role of a converter is to change electrical energy from one form to another to meet the requirements of different devices or systems. Converters can change voltage levels, convert direct current (DC) to alternating current (AC) or vice versa, or adjust the frequency of the electrical signal. This process ensures that electrical energy can be used efficiently and safely by various types of electrical equipment and systems.
What is the principle of the converter?
The principle of a converter consists of using electronic circuits to transform electrical energy from one form to another. For example, a DC-DC converter adjusts the voltage level of direct current by quickly turning electronic components on and off. Inverters convert direct current to alternating current by creating an alternating signal from the direct current input. The fundamental objective is to modify the electrical characteristics to meet the specific needs of the load or application.
A power converter works by using electronic components such as transistors, diodes and capacitors to manage and modify electrical power. This usually starts by taking the input power and converting it into a form that can be processed. This power is then modified through switching, filtering and regulation processes to produce the desired output. For example, a boost converter increases voltage by switching components that store and release energy in a controlled manner.

There are several types of converters, including DC-DC converters, AC-DC converters, and DC-AC converters. DC-DC converters adjust the voltage level of direct current, for example by increasing or decreasing it. AC-DC converters, or rectifiers, convert alternating current into direct current. DC-AC converters, or inverters, transform direct current into alternating current. Additionally, there are frequency converters that adjust the frequency of the electrical signal, used mainly in industrial and commercial applications.
The role of a frequency converter is to change the frequency of an electrical signal to meet the requirements of different equipment or systems. Frequency converters are used to change the frequency of alternating current (AC), allowing equipment designed for specific frequency standards to operate properly. This is important in applications where the equipment is used in regions with different frequency standards or in industrial environments where precise control of motor speeds is required.
